World Press on Civil War in Syria (April 16, 2013)

Le Figaro published an article devoted to the Syrian crisis. The author of the article, Isabelle Lasserre, cites the Bristish military and UN diplomats as saying that there is some evidence that chemical weapons are being used in Syria. However, the international community remains silent and seems reluctant to use this argument in order to start an intervention, the author underlines.

According to the author, the reason is that the international powers are not certain which party has used the weapons of mass destruction. "Since last month the regime and the rebels have been accusing each other of using chemical weapons," the article reads.

Another reason is that the use of chemical weapons is not large-scale enough to cause an immediate international outcry and lead to foreign intervention, the author believes.

According to Lasserre, the international community doesn't really want to interfere in the Syrian conflict and this explains this suprising silence.
